Disclosed herein is a cooling/heating apparatus using waste heat from a fuel cell. The cooling/heating apparatus comprises a fuel cell (50), a hydrogen modifying unit (150), a cooling/heating unit (60), and refrigerant heating units. The cooling/heating unit (60) includes at least one compressor (61), a four-way valve (62), an outdoor heat exchanger (63), an expansion device (64), and an indoor heat exchanger (65), to establish a heat pump type refrigerant cycle. The refrigerant heating units provide waste heat recovered from the fuel cell (50) and the hydrogen modifying unit (150) to a suction-side refrigerant line (67 and 167) connected to the suction side of the compressor (61) included in the cooling/heating unit (60) to raise the temperature of a refrigerant. During a heating operation, the cooling/heating apparatus can achieve an enhancement in heating performance and an enhancement in system efficiency.
